I understand your point however, when I first started playing I very much was put off by the auto-reload because I felt like it was interrupting my flow and when I wanted to reload. However I only seem to sometimes have issues with it force reloading after a level up or if you get the talent which gives you bullets back on xp pickup, which can lead to you firing one bullet of your 25 round SMG because it continually reloads one bullet at a time.
I feel like it's just something you get used to rather than it being a flaw. It ultimately can be gotten used to and it doesn't have an major issues in terms of game design (Aside from the reload pick up upgrade) in regards to the reloading for me.
When I say auto fire I mean like the character just shoots continuously from a single button press I'm not trying to spam left click to fire multiple times here.
It's just when you get to later waves you are holding LMB for minutes at a time and it is not very good for somebody who suffers from carpal tunnel like me.
I understand the the reload thing is just a pet peeve but it's just so strange to have an auto reload and not an auto fire in a game like this or any game really.
Do you know of any other game where your character starts to reload their gun as soon as you stop shooting for any amount of time?
Imagine an FPS where the moment you don't have a full mag your character will start to reload the gun but even if you can "cancel" out of the animation how disorienting will it be to you if you suddenly have to shoot?
It is a strange design decision that wasn't there at the start and I'm baffled why he added it when nobody asked for such a thing.
I do not find the auto reload disorienting. I suspect that the reason some people do is because they are due to other games used to not being able to shoot while reloading and the have a difficult time convincing their brains that this is not the case.
The auto reload decision is not strange, it would be a strange decision in the vast majority of games, but it is not in this game.
I do however think it would be a good idea to make the auto reload optional in a future update and maybe also have a way to turn on and off an auto fire.
